Core Values for Students (Takwa, Amanah, and Adab)
📌 Students at Universitas Ahmad Dahlan (UAD) are expected to embody two main qualities: a pure heart and a sound intellect, aligning with Muhammadiyah's vision for educated individuals who are pious, noble in character, and excellent in Science, Technology, and Arts (IPTEKS).
💡 UAD further encapsulates student character development into the acronym TANGGUH: Takwa, Amanah, Gesit (Agile), Gembira (Joyful), Ulet (Diligent), and Humanis.
Defining Takwa (Piety/God-Consciousness)
🔎 Takwa involves cautiously performing all commanded acts and avoiding all forbidden acts, safeguarding oneself from self-deception (syirik/lusts) and Allah's punishment in this world (sickness, ignorance, poverty) and the hereafter (Hellfire).
📜 Characteristics of the pious (Muttaqin), referenced from Surah Al-Baqarah verses 2-4, include believing in the unseen (ghaib), establishing prayer (salat), and spending (infaq/zakat) from what one has been provided.
🔗 Other signs of Takwa include fulfilling promises (Al-Baqarah 177) and perseverance/patience (sabr), especially during trials, as despair (leading to suicide) is considered one of the greatest sins.
Upholding Amanah (Trustworthiness)
🤝 Amanah is defined as being dependable and fulfilling commitments related to words or deeds, encompassing responsibilities towards Allah, fellow human beings, and oneself.
⚖️ Trust towards others manifests as acting justly and honoring secrets entrusted to you, while trust towards oneself involves controlling desires and lusts.
📚 For students, a primary form of Amanah is diligently fulfilling the duty to study and utilizing all God-given blessings (health, body parts) appropriately according to their intended purpose.
Cultivating Adab (Etiquette and Decorum)
🚫 Adab fosters humility (tawadu) and obedience, demanding that students actively avoid arrogance, noting that knowledge should increase humility, like the grain of rice (padi).
🎓 Respecting learning environments involves punctuality, attentiveness to lectures, and honoring instructors throughout one's life.
💻 Ethical behavior extends to digital literacy and social media use, requiring thoughtful communication, checking information sources before sharing, and adhering to proper Islamic etiquette in interactions.
👕 Students must also maintain appropriate dress codes, ensuring coverage of *aurat* (intimate parts) as dictated by religious tenets, avoiding excessiveness.
Key Points & Insights
➡️ The foundational duties for students involve reading, writing, and speaking, all of which must be initiated by cultivating a strong culture of reading (literacy), whether physical or digital.
➡️ Honoring one's teachers and lecturers (both past and present) is a continuous ethical obligation throughout life.
➡️ Wise and ethical use of social media and communication methods is a non-negotiable aspect of modern *adab* for students.
